// Execute takes a list of templates/workflows that have been compiled
// and executes them based on provided concurrency options.
//
// All the execution logic for the templates/workflows happens in this part
// of the engine.
func (e *Engine) Execute(templates []*templates.Template, target InputProvider) *atomic.Bool {
return e.ExecuteWithOpts(templates, target, false)
}

// ExecuteWithOpts executes with the full options
func (e *Engine) ExecuteWithOpts(templatesList []*templates.Template, target InputProvider, noCluster bool) *atomic.Bool {
var finalTemplates []*templates.Template
if !noCluster {
finalTemplates, _ = templates.ClusterTemplates(templatesList, e.executerOpts)
} else {
finalTemplates = templatesList
}
results := &atomic.Bool{}

for _, template := range finalTemplates {
templateType := template.Type()
var wg *sizedwaitgroup.SizedWaitGroup
2021-11-03 18:58:00 +05:30
if templateType == types.HeadlessProtocol {
wg = e.workPool.Headless
} else {
wg = e.workPool.Default
}
wg.Add()

// processSelfContainedTemplates execute a self-contained template.
func (e *Engine) executeSelfContainedTemplateWithInput(template *templates.Template, results *atomic.Bool) {
match, err := template.Executer.Execute("")
if err != nil {
gologger.Warning().Msgf("[%s] Could not execute step: %s\n", e.executerOpts.Colorizer.BrightBlue(template.ID), err)
}
results.CAS(false, match)
}
